When he is an actor, he just acts, says choreographer-turned-director Prabhu Deva who never interfered while shooting for Remo Dsouza's "ABCD - Any Body Can Dance", a 3D dance move coming out Friday.
"This is not the first film I am working under some other director's supervision. I am used to working like that. If I am acting, I will only act. I don't interfere with other things and don't give ideas. I go on the set, act and come back home," the 39-year-old said.
Produced by UTV Spotboy, "ABCD - AnyBody Can Dance" is said to be the country's first 3D dance film. Apart from Prabhudheva, the film features Salman Yusuff Khan, Kay Kay Menon, Ganesh Acharya, Dharmesh and Mayuresh.
As an actor, Prabhudheva did films like "Kadhalan" and "Raasaiyya" and directed hits like "Pokkiri", "Wanted (2009)" and "Rowdy Rathore".
According to him, Remo is a "better director" than a choreographer.
"It becomes easy to work with him because he knows everything, so there is no confusion."
